What Are Non Gamstop Casinos?
These are gambling sites licensed abroad – often in Malta, Curacao, or Gibraltar – that operate independently of the UK’s Gamstop programme. Gamstop is a free self-exclusion service that blocks access to all UK-regulated gambling sites once you register. Non Gamstop casinos skip that connection entirely.
